What’s the difference between a kickboard scooter in addition to a kick scooter? While they may possibly sound a similar, these scooter options are rather different in the very important part, steering. You steer a kick scooter like you'd a bicycle—by turning the handlebars to turn the front wheel. Kickboard scooters (originally by Micro Kickboards) allow for a child to lean their body inside the path they want to go. When this may well limit sharp turns or fast maneuvers they see their older siblings performing on their scooters, a lot of younger riders uncover this a far more stable scooter to ride. Are bigger wheels better okinawa electric scooter speed for a kids�?scooter? Usually scooters with larger wheels give a smoother ride over uneven surfaces, whilst smaller wheels are better suited to smoother terrain. Where ought to the handlebar be on my child? The handlebar needs to be no higher than the rider’s belly button and ideally no reduce than hip amount when they’re standing about the scooter. Should the bars come up higher than the midsection, it may possibly make the scooter challenging to control.

Things to contemplate When Buying a Scooter for Kids There are various variables parents and caregivers should really contemplate when selecting the ideal model. For the reason that rider is in motion, there continues to be a prospect of injury if they aren’t up to your job. Here are several aspects to glimpse into in advance of getting a scooter for your child. When these are generally just guidelines, it’s really your decision no matter whether to permit your child to work with a scooter based on their own individual talent amount, balance, and coordination. Proposed Age and Developmental Phase: Prior to having on the scooter a child really should be able to wander and run confidently and demonstrate indications of acquiring balance. “Some include the ability to balance on a single foot for your couple seconds or performing things like endeavoring to stroll with a curb like a balance beam. Scooters help advance balance techniques, so they only need very fundamental skills before obtaining on the scooter,�?says Pasin. Even though they may well be capable to ride by themselves, the AAP recommends that children younger than eight years previous not use scooters without close supervision.
